A leading Top 5 Accounting firm are recruiting for a Private Client Tax Director to join their team in Central London. The role sits within their Private Capital Team which is part of the wider Private Client Services Tax Team. The team focuses on individuals who are building their wealth though Private Equity, Investments, Funds and Alternatives Investment Funds. Prior experience in this area is not required.
As a Director you will utilise a commercial approach when developing and maintaining client relationships, and you will take the lead on a variety of interesting, often complex advisory projects and technical assignments.
Your responsibilities as a Director will include:
* There will be an expectation that you will take full responsibility for project delivery on your portfolio
* Review of work prepared by more junior members of staff
* To ensure assignments are completed within agreed budgets and keep client/Partner informed of changes in scope / overruns and plan staff assignments in order to give an appropriate spread of experience
* Identify risk and technical matters, as well as selling opportunities, to the Partner, whilst exercising judgement within agreed parameters.
* Provide overall support to Partners on client matters and assist Partners in the management and leadership of the group, this will include support at times for the recruitment and management of staff
* A key skill will be the ability to recognise business development opportunities and inform and work with the Partner and the client to develop these when they arise
About you:
* Maintain an in depth, up to date, knowledge of relevant aspects of Private Client taxation.
* Acknowledged as an expert in their specialist field and able to deal with complex tax issues.
* Educated to degree level; and/or CTA and/or ACA qualified or equivalent.
